“Dubte Ko Tinke Ka Sahara”: Paytm Gets Govt Panel’s Nod For INR 50 Cr Investment In Paytm Payment Services

Paytm has received the government panel’s approval for a significant INR 50 crore investment in its subsidiary, Paytm Payment Services. While this clearance marks a crucial step, the final nod from Finance Minister Nirmala Sitharaman is still pending.

Once fully approved, this investment will enable Paytm to apply for an online payment aggregator license from the Reserve Bank of India.

“Abhi Toh Aur Badhega”: Schoolnet Buys Housing.com’s Advitiya Sharma Cofounded Learning App Genius Teacher

Schoolnet has acquired the learning app Genius Teacher, co-founded by Housing.com’s Advitiya Sharma. This strategic buyout aims to expand Schoolnet’s reach to over 10,000 private schools in the next three years.

With INR 24.6 crore raised from investors, including CRED’s founder Kunal Shah, Sharma will join Schoolnet as the chief growth officer, driving their educational impact forward.

“Waqt Rehte Sudhar Jaao”: Refund Remaining INR 2.5 Cr For Cancelled Flight Bookings Due To Pandemic, Says CCPA To Yatra

The CCPA has mandated travel tech startup Yatra to refund INR 2.52 crore to customers for 4,387 flight bookings canceled due to Covid-19 lockdowns. Yatra must also deploy five personnel to the NCH to handle calls and inform 4,837 passengers about their refund status.

This comes after the authority issued a show cause notice to Yatra in March 2021, demanding refunds totaling INR 26.25 crore.

“Hum Saath Saath Hai”: Vi Business, PayU Join Hands To Offer Digital Payment Solutions To MSMEs

Vi Business and PayU have teamed up to offer comprehensive digital payment solutions to MSMEs. This partnership will provide features like customized offers engines, buy-now-pay-later options, and seamless WhatsApp integration.

Additionally, MSMEs will benefit from location tracking, Google Workspace, personal cloud storage, and mobile security solutions, enhancing their digital capabilities.

“Naya Yug, Nayi Niti”: Qarmatek Seeks To Capitalise On Electronics Renewal And Refurbishment Space With Fresh Round

Qarmatek is set to make waves in the electronics renewal and refurbishment market with a fresh $1 million funding round from various investors. Founded in 2011 by Krunal Shah and Arun Hattangadi, Qarmatek provides end-to-end service management and refurbishment for major electronics and mobile phones.

This follows their earlier success in January 2022, when they raised $3 million in a Series A round led by GVFL and Caspian Debt.

“Kabhi Khushi, Kabhi Gham”: Delhivery Expands ESOP Pool With Allotment Of 6.49 Lakh Stock Options

Delhivery has expanded its ESOP pool by allotting 6.49 lakh stock options across its various ESOP schemes. With the stock’s opening price on Tuesday, these newly allotted ESOPs are valued at nearly INR 25.45 crore.

Delhivery reported a consolidated net loss of INR 69 crore in FY24, a sharp contrast to the net profit of INR 11.7 crore in the previous quarter.

“Yahan Ke Hum Sikandar”: ONDC Records 10 Mn Transactions In June, Retail Vertical Crosses 6 Mn

ONDC recorded a milestone of 10 million transactions in June, with its retail vertical driving growth by surpassing 6 million transactions, up from 3.6 million in March.

Despite this surge, ONDC has cut order volume-linked financial incentives for network participants by up to 75% from the second quarter of this fiscal year. ONDC's open protocol-based network continues to enable local commerce across various segments, including grocery and mobility.

  1. Gujarat-based Ricron Panels has secured Series A funding led by Boon Sustainable Technologies to expand marketing, distribution, and boost production to 2,000 tonnes per month. As India's plastic recycling sector is projected to reach 23.7 million tonnes by 2032, Ricron is set to capitalize on this.

  2. GOAT Brand Labs has raised $21 million in debt and equity from investors like BlackRock, Mayfield, and NB Ventures. The funds will fuel expansion across quick commerce, offline stores, and exports, with the startup aiming for EBITDA profitability in H2 FY25.

  3. Mumbai-based wealthtech platform Dezerv has secured $32 million in a Series B funding round led by Premji Invest, showcasing resilience in the funding landscape for wealth management startups.

  4. PhysicsWallah, led by Alakh Pandey, is poised to raise $150 million in its second funding round within two years, setting its valuation at approximately $2.8 billion. This follows a successful $100 million Series A round in June 2022 led by Westbridge and GSV Ventures.

  5. Helium, an AI platform enhancing ecommerce conversions, has secured a pre-seed funding round of Rs 4.5 crore led by Merak Ventures. Angel investor Alok Mittal also participated in this early-stage investment.

  6. Felicity Games, a casual game developer and publisher, has raised $700,000 in pre-seed funding from investors including DeVC, Visceral Capital, and notable angels like Kunal Shah of CRED, former Nazara CEO Manish Agarwal, and Swiggy's co-founders Nandan Reddy and Sriharsha Majety.
